Whether you are a property owner wanting to update or a contractor seeking important insights, this extensive guide acts as your go-to resource.<br>Kinds Of Back Doors<br>When thinking about back door installation, it is necessary to know the numerous alternatives offered. Each type includes distinct functions, advantages, and style components. Below is a table that lays out the most typical kinds of back doors:<br>Type of Back DoorDescriptionAdvantagesPanel DoorsConventional style with numerous panelsTraditional look, customizable, good insulationMoving DoorsDoors that slide open from one sideSpace-saving, smooth style, perfect for outdoor patiosFrench DoorsDouble doors that open outwardElegant, allows sufficient natural lightStorm DoorsCreated to safeguard against weatherIncreased energy performance, included securityBi-Fold DoorsDoors that fold back on themselvesModern aesthetic, wide openingsScreen DoorsUsually set up over an existing doorExtra ventilation, insect securityFunctions to Consider in Back Door Installation<br>When choosing a back entrance for your residential or commercial property, it's essential to think about numerous functions that can enhance its performance and visual appeals. Below is a list of essential features to search for:<br><br>Material: Common products consist of wood, fiberglass, steel, and vinyl. Each has its own durability, maintenance requirements, and insulation properties.<br><br>Security Features: Look for doors with safe locking mechanisms, strengthened frames, and impact-resistant glass.<br><br>Insulation: Proper insulation can help manage temperature level and minimize energy costs. Try to find doors with energy-efficient scores.<br><br>Aesthetic Appeal: Consider how the door fits in with the overall style of your home.<br><br>Size and Fit: Ensure the door dimensions fit your existing frame, or consider resizing if you are installing a brand-new frame.<br>The Installation Process<br>The back door installation process is important for making sure that the door runs correctly and supplies sufficient safety.
